About BeeKeeper (temporary)

  Temporary Need: 03/08/24 to 11/01/24. Three (3) full-time, seasonal, temporary Beekeepers needed. Will work 48 hrs/wk, Mon-Sat, 8:00 am to 5:00 pm, wage is $16.63/hr. paid Biweekly. Bonus may be offered to any seasonal worker employed pursuant to this job order, at the company's sole discretion, based on individual factors including work performance, skill, and tenure.Requirements: minimum of three (3) months experience of beekeeping with references; be able to lift and carry 75 lbs. May not have bee, pollen or honey-related allergies. Must be able to obtain a drivers license following hire and obtain clean driving record. Must be able to lift 75 lbs. Once hired, worker may be required to take a random drug test at no cost to the worker. Testing positive or failure to comply may result in immediate termination from employment.Location: Work will be performed in Petersboro, Utah. Worksite is controlled/operated by the employer.Duties: Attend to live bees to produce honey and maintain colony health through feed/supplements; Medicate bees; Find and cage queens, install queen cells; Inspect, maintain, and repair equipment, boxes, yards, and fences; Assemble bee hives, inserts honeycomb of bees into hives; Force bees from hives; Record information; Repair and maintain farm machinery and equipment; Inform manager of progress; Put on and take off supers; Uncap harvested honeycombs and extract honey from honeycombs; Move equipment or bees from one location to another; Load into trucks without over or underfilling bed or trailer, and drive to market or storage facilities; Clean work areas and maintain grounds and landscaping.Assisting with the employers farming operation includes lifting agricultural tools and equipment that weigh up to the lifting requirement of 75lbs.
